Job Description:
We are looking for a problem-solver! You will join a highly
collaborative team and will perform complex analysis to
troubleshoot operational and application issues, particularly
involving third party business applications that are in
production.
Find out more about this role by reading the information below,
then apply to be considered.
This position is expected to be hybrid.
NYC Salary Range - $94,182 - $96,000 annually; compensation is
commensurate to geographic location.

Maintain detailed working knowledge of various Credit Union
business processes and applications/systems in order to provide
technical and operational assistance to UNFCU staff.
Acquire the knowledge of new applications or operational processes
that are targeted to specific business units.
Monitor, assess, create, publish, and maintain documentation for
any requested changes by the business units as well as notify all
internal staff of requested changes.
Function as Level II support resource for systems and applications
administered, supported, or managed by the IT Application
Management group.
Monitor and assist incoming Service Desk tickets escalated by Level
I (Service Desk) support.
Escalate incident/potential problems to Level III Support or the IT
Application Support Manager depending on nature of issues.
Research and implement application/system parameters, versions and
query designs, data access and table maintenance codes; develop
procedures for maintenance and support of such.
Responsible for generating reports for management and staff from
various database sources in an efficient manner.
Troubleshoot and resolve operations and application issues.
Perform various quality assurance and quality control aspects as
they relate to the operations and applications within UNFCU such as
identifying and documenting problems within operations and
recommending solutions.
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Computer Information Systems
or Management Information Systems and a minimum of 3-5 years of
banking/financial services operations and applications support
experience
Working experience in supporting different software applications
and systems
Advanced computer skills, especially with databases and
reporting
Ability to work independently and within a team environment to
complete assigned projects in a timely manner
Strong interpersonal, verbal and written communication skills
Able to multi-task, taking on several initiatives at once
